HOT METHANE LINE LISTS FOR EXOPLANET AND BROWN DWARF ATMOSPHERES

We present comprehensive experimental line lists of methane (CH4) at high temperatures obtained by recording Fourier transform infrared emission spectra. Calibrated line lists are presented for the temperatures 300–1400°C at twelve 100°C intervals spanning the 960–5000 cm−1 (2.0–10.4 μm) region of the infrared. This range encompasses the dyad, pentad, and octad regions, i.e., all fundamental vibrational modes along with a number of combination, overtone and hot bands. Using our CH4 spectra, we have estimated empirical lower state energies (Elow in cm−1) and our values have been incorporated into the line lists along with line positions ( in cm−1) and calibrated line intensities (S′ in cm molecule−1). We expect our hot CH4 line lists to find direct application in the modeling of planetary atmospheres and brown dwarfs.
